Preparation
Step 1
Cut the onion in half lengthwise from the root to the stem.
Step 2
Set the onion on the flat side and cut off the stem end, leaving the root end intact.
Step 3
Slice the onion parallel with the lines of the onion. Get close to the root but don't cut all the way through.
Step 4
Pull the onion together with your fingers and cut halfway into the center of the onion with your knife at a slight angle.
Step 5
Chop the onions crosswise into fine dice or to your desired thickness.

Chef's notes
Use a sharp knife to minimize tears and for safety.
Do not cut off the root to avoid making the onion juice and causing tears.
A kitchen range hood vent can help reduce some of the fumes released from the onion.
